Whats up I'm kinda new at this so i appreciate any help. I got a 99 v6 auto solara and wanted to put a supercharger in. I know I probably shoulda went with manual but 4 the price i got it for i couldnt pass it up. I dont want to go too crazy i put an injen air intake in and eventually gunna get a new dual exhaust system. I was just wondering on the supercharger wut one u would recommend and any other parts you would recommend to go with it. I dont wanna go to crazy but i do def wanna give it some more power looking to spend no more the 3gs on everything. Im cheap Thanks 4 the help

please dont cheap out... you have to pay to play and going fast reliably costs money. If you arent committed or dont have the money to run the setup right, then it may be better to just leave the car alone.

That being said, find a charger first, then look more seriously at what else you will need. The hardest part will be finding a complete supercharger kit. Once you have at least the charger itself, then worry about all of the things you will need. Search around the forced induction section, there is a wealth of knowledge on this forum.
